Full job description
Description
Summary:
The employee in this position is responsible for sorting, processing and/or delivery of mail. Must be capable of working in a fast paced environment and will be expected to uphold the Standards of Service and best practices developed by OMG.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
Receive and log accountable incoming mail/overnights on a daily basis.
Sort incoming mail.
Perform mail delivery tasks.
Process outgoing mail according to Postal requirements.
Sort Company mail, specific bulletins and correspondence.
Monitor and listen to clients to understand inquiries and requests in order to provide accurate information about the facilities and services and prompt assistance
Ensure the delivery of faxes/parcels in a timely manner
Immediate attention given to clients entering Mail Center
Adhere to the Standards of Excellence
Perform miscellaneous duties as assigned by the Field Support Supervisor or Account Manager
Other Duties
Be personable, articulate, knowledgeable and professional in presenting oneself in a professional setting
Ability to learn skills quickly
Multi-tasking abilities in dealing with several projects at one time
Attention to detail
Ability to function with a high level of patience, tact and diplomacy in handling any complaints/situations
Excellence verbal and written communication skills
Excellent organizational skills
Strong initiative required; ability to work independently with minimal direct supervision
Qualifications:
High School Diploma or equivalent
Knowledge of postal equipment preferred
Familiarity with USPS general guidelines
Working knowledge of Microsoft Word, Excel, Outlook and PowerPoint
Reading, writing, and arithmetic skills required
Must have valid driver’s license
Physical Demands:
Fine and/or gross motor skills, including the ability to grasp, lift and/or carry or otherwise move packages on a standard wheeled cart with a load capacity of 100lbs.
Ability to walk, bend, kneel, stand, and/or sit for an extended period of time

Outsource Management Group, LLC (OMG) is a medical practice management firm that is owned and operated solely in the United States from their corporate headquarters in Bedford, Indiana.
OMG is an innovative revenue cycle management firm that is dedicated to providing US based providers and their medical practices’ with the latest reimbursement strategies, information and services available to the health care industry.
The firm has one mission, increasing provider cash flow through recovery of any and all reimbursement due for service.
